> > After I have move all the files and completed the 'check_perms -f',
> > receiving no errors, I go to run the command 'withlist -l -r fix_url
> > mylist'. After this completes, I am able to go into the web interface
> > and login, search archives etc...all links appear to have been changed
> > fine. When I go to the archives, it appears that all of the archive
> > links were corrected to the new url except for one. The 'More info on
> > this list...' link still points to the old url. This is the case for
> > all old archives...the current archive has the correct url (i.e.
> > 2005-January archive is fine, but 2004-December and earlier are not).
>
> I'm actually surprised the links to the prior postings themselves
> appear to be correct rather than only the "More info..." link being
> wrong. The Pipermail indexes are normally static, and so I would have
> expected you to have to do 'bin/arch --wipe' to rebuild them with the
> new URL information.
>
>
Many thanks for the reply. 'bin/arch --wipe' sorted out any problems.
